The CW Network Renews Family Game Shows "Trivial Pursuit" and "Scrabble" for 30-Episode Second Seasons
Craig Ferguson joins "Scrabble" as the show's new host; while LeVar Burton will will return to host and executive produce "Trivial Pursuit."

BURBANK, CA (May 19, 2025) - The CW Network today announced that it has renewed family game shows TRIVIAL PURSUIT and SCRABBLE for 30-episode second seasons to air in 2026.

Multiple Grammy-nominated, Peabody, and Emmy(R) Award winning actor, writer, producer, director and comedian Craig Ferguson ("The Late Late Show," "Celebrity Name Game") joins SCRABBLE as the show's new host. Fan favorite Emmy(R) Award-winning actor, director, producer, and podcaster, LeVar Burton ("Roots," "Star Trek: The Next Generation," "Reading Rainbow") will return to host and executive produce TRIVIAL PURSUIT. Former SCRABBLE host Raven-Symoné ("That's So Raven") stays on board the hit game show as an executive producer for Season 2. Both series based on the classic board games are produced by Hasbro Entertainment alongside Lionsgate Alternative Television, with Mattel Television Studios co-producing SCRABBLE.

"We are excited to continue growing family game night on The CW by bringing a supersized order of 30 new episodes of both TRIVIAL PURSUIT and SCRABBLE to the network next year," said Heather Olander, Head of Unscripted Programming, The CW Network. "The one and only LeVar Burton is back as host for TRIVIAL PURSUIT and we welcome superstar comedian Craig Ferguson to The CW family as the new host of SCRABBLE. We are also incredibly grateful and lucky that Raven-Symoné will continue to work with us as executive producer of the series."

Ferguson is a New York Times bestselling author who has recorded numerous standup specials for Netflix, Epix, Comedy Central and Amazon. The wildly popular "Late Late Show with Craig Ferguson" ran on CBS for ten years and remains a cult favorite on YouTube, racking up millions of views every year.

"I'm cock-a-hoop to be hosting SCRABBLE. I've wanted to do this show ever since I found out the letters of my name can be used to spell Cougar Fingers," said Ferguson.

In TRIVIAL PURSUIT, the beloved board game is reimagined in a question-packed entertainment format. Play occurs on a giant version of the iconic Trivial Pursuit game board, as contestants battle through a range of play-along question categories to win wedges and beat each other to the center. The victor then takes on a dramatic finale against the clock to claim the big money jackpot. TRIVIAL PURSUIT is produced by Hasbro Entertainment, The CW, Lionsgate Alternative Television and Talpa Studios. David Hurwitz serves as showrunner and executive producer. Gabriel Marano, David Garfinkle, John De Mol, Matt Walton, Matt Pritchard and LeVar Burton serve as executive producers.

SCRABBLE is a captivating, fast-paced take on the global board-game phenomenon. In each episode, wordsmiths battle it out by playing a series of addictive, word-based games to win points and add words to a giant SCRABBLE board in the center of the set. SCRABBLE is produced by Hasbro Entertainment, The CW, Mattel Television Studios and Lionsgate Alternative Television. David Hurwitz serves as showrunner and executive producer. Raven-Symoné serves as executive producer alongside Gabriel Marano, David Garfinkle and Chynna Weiss.
